Output 2c8270c2eaa5df4ac51dffe8d0e6ac015af4eac594df860370a4dacaf20dafa4:0

value
3866304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dafe0e48f4f7bd649d1e38ff5ef85140e10a9b85 OP_EQUAL
address
3MewaUAvJgZd5M5SfD8KJhkzMd6bby7fwF
transaction
2c8270c2eaa5df4ac51dffe8d0e6ac015af4eac594df860370a4dacaf20dafa4
spent
true